kandarp Posted July 6, 2010 Share Posted July 6, 2010 Hi, sorry for replying you late. Before you messed up listening everybody and experimenting, try hitting ENTER when it stucks at IOPAC... thing. Boot should be proceed from there. I am sure that should work for you (Unless you configured your boot options wrong). Or check my blog www.kandarp003.wordpress.com and follows the same procudure except package selection for your disto. Good Luck. The other thing is you picked a wrong distro for your laptop. I have same laptop and I believe iATKOS 10.5.5 works just great out of the box. All you need to install a wi-fi driver after the installation. After that you can update it to 10.5.7 running combo update. I can understand internet connections are still not that fast in india but, worth to download it.
